However, biting into a walnut that has passed its prime will leave you with an awful … Determining if unshelled walnuts have gone bad is fairly easy once you know the trick. If the shell has shrunk and is dried out, it is a good idea to discard it straight away. Any traces of mold or moisture on the shell also indicate that the walnut inside is bad. Walnuts are rich in nutrition, rich in protein, fat, minerals, and vitamins. Every 100 grams contains 15.2 grams of protein, 51.6 grams of fat, 0.8 grams of carbohydrate, 25 mg of calcium, 280 mg of phosphorus, 2.2 mg of iron, 0.32 mg of thiamine, 0.11 mg of riboflavin, and 1.0 mg of niacin.
